Sgt. Alexander Arce, left, a psychological operations specialist assigned to the 310th Psychological Operations Company, Fort Gillem, Georgia, and Staff Sgt. Norberto Rodriguez, right, a Security Forces defender with the 156th Contingency Response Group, California, Puerto Rico, wraps a simulated hypothermic patient during exercise Sentry South-Southern Strike at the Combat Readiness Training Center in Gulfport, Mississippi, Feb. 3, 2025. Exercise Sentry South-Southern Strike is a joint military partnership that strengthens contingency response operations, agile combat employment, aeromedical evacuation, joint maritime training, specialized fueling operations and intra-theater airlift and airdrop.
